Experienced Paralegal - Elder Abuse & Neglect, and Medical Malpractice The candidate will primarily be focused on elder abuse and neglect and medical malpractice areas of personal injury law. Greet and communicate frequently with clients. Clients seek's professional services related to the most traumatic events in their lives, so compassion and empathy are critical. Administer and maintain electronic document filing system. Assist with in-court appearances, such as hearings and trials, where possible. Drafting legal documents (complaints, propound/respond to discovery, have knowledge of civil procedure rules, memoranda, pleadings, affidavits, expert reports, etc.). Finalizing and proofreading drafts. Maintain attorney calendar, including calendaring appearances and deadlines. Prepare notices, schedule depositions and serve subpoenas. Secure medical records from various treating healthcare providers. Gather healthcare lien information. Assist with fact investigation. Previous work experience involving litigation of claims under Arizona's Adult Protective Services Act is preferred. 5+ years experience in personal injury litigation (plaintiff or defense). Strong legal drafting experience are required. Excellent verbal and written communication skills are required. Spanish speaking is preferred (please indicate on resume) are required. Must be proficient in all Microsoft Office based computer programs are required. Ability to make timely decisions in the face of obstacles, difficulties and challenges are required. Focus on meeting demanding deadlines. Meticulous attention to accuracy, detail and organization. Must maintain professionalism in stressful and challenging situations are required. Knowledge of court rules and filing procedures (including e-filing), and ability to adhere to law office procedures are required.
